When reviewing changes to the Verdara greenhouse controller, pay close attention to the sensor drift compensation module. The humidity probes in our Thornefield test bays drift roughly 0.3% per week, so the controller applies a rolling baseline correction every six hours. Any PR touching the calibration window or the outlier rejection thresholds must include updated fixture data from the drift simulator. Before approving, verify the correction curves against the reference plots on the internal calibration page.

operations page: https://jira.zemvarsys.internal/projects/display/browse/display/f911

Handover note — Quillstream CLI (logtail). The `qtail` tool streams logs from the Fennwick cluster; default buffer is 500 lines, and `--follow` reconnects automatically on broker restarts. Known quirk: timestamps shift to UTC after a rotation, so warn customers before they compare against dashboards. Config lives in the ops vault. For questions during the transition, contact the engineer named below.

account owner for bajog-yadug: Oliax Ralius

Large exports in Gridfall stream rows through a bounded buffer; memory growth beyond 512 MB per worker indicates the streaming path was bypassed and the full sheet was materialized. For security review purposes, note that the fallback path also disables cell-level redaction, so any memory alert must be treated as a potential data-exposure event until the export scope is confirmed. Capture the worker heap profile, quarantine the output artifact, and cross-reference the incident with the trace token below.

build token for tajeg-bajep: htk14_409ba9df6b8acb

**Ticket #2087 — Bounce processor double-counting soft bounces**

New folks, heads up: the Pigeonhole bounce processor is logging soft bounces twice whenever the retry queue drains during a redeploy. This inflates suppression lists and a few legit addresses got blocked. Likely a missing idempotency check in the drain handler. Repro is flaky, so grab the affected deploy using the token below.

pipeline stamp: htk9_17223437d